  • Which airlines fly most frequently to California?

    Texas and California are connected by different airlines. The airlines that fly that route the most regularly are American Airlines (592 flights per week), Southwest (376 flights per week), and United Airlines (325 flights per week).

  • How many airports are there in California?

    There are 29 airports in California. The busiest airport is Los Angeles Airport (LAX), with 40% of all flights arriving there.

  • What is the cheapest month to fly from Texas to California?

    The cheapest month for flights from Texas to California is September, when tickets cost $184 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are March and June,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$235 and $234 respectively.

  • How far in advance should I book a flight from Texas to California?

    To get a below average price on the flight from Texas to California, you should book around 2 weeks before departure, which saves you about 23%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 5 weeks before departure.

  • How many cities have direct flights to California?

    From Texas, there are direct flights to California from 5 cities. The city with the most direct flights is Dallas, with 2,474 direct flights each week.

  • How many direct flights to California are there each day?

    There are around 628 direct flights from within Texas to California every day. Most flights (38%) depart in the morning.

  • How many direct flights to California are there each week?

    Each week there are around 4,391 direct flights from within Texas to California. The most common day for departures is Sunday, with 15% of flights taking off on this day.

  • How long is the flight to California?

    An average nonstop flight from Texas to California takes 3h 21m, covering a distance of 1284 miles. The shortest route is El Paso (ELP) to Las Vegas (LAS) with an average flight time of 1h 45m.

  • How many long-haul flights are there to California each week?

    Each week, there are 376 medium-haul flights (3-6 hour flight duration) and 4,015 short-haul flights (up to 3 hour flight duration) to California. There aren't any long-haul flights (6-12 hour flight duration).
